The best way to clean chrome is with a piece of fine mesh steel wool. It works great when cleaning chrome trim, bumpers, or wheels as long as it stays dry. If it gets wet, it tends to smear the dirt or brake dust and is sort of counter productive. It still cuts through grime when wet, but you then have to go back and dry it, which can leave streaks. You can also use a metal polish afterwards, but the steel wool does a great job of shining so it isn't entirely necessary.

Plastic chrome plating is used a lot of time for car parts, like grills and the nameplates on the side. Basically, plastic chrome plating is used for taking plastic things and chrome plating them, like a trophy or the front of a car.
